The Effortless Gardener's Dream
π΅ Low Maintenance and Drought Tolerance
Sempervivum 'Hot Cocoa' is the gardener's ally in the battle against forgetfulness. This hardy succulent thrives on neglect, requiring minimal watering to maintain its lush, chocolatey appearance. Perfect for those with a packed schedule or a tendency to overlook the watering can, 'Hot Cocoa' is a testament to the beauty of self-sufficiency in the plant world.
βοΈ Cold Hardy Nature
When winter rolls in, 'Hot Cocoa' stands firm. USDA Zone 4 cold hardiness means this plant can withstand temperatures that would send shivers down a cactus's spine. It's like a botanical bear, hibernating under snow with ease and emerging in spring unscathed. No need for winter babysitting; 'Hot Cocoa' has its own built-in anti-freeze.
Versatility in Your Garden and Beyond
π± Versatile Growing Options
Sempervivum 'Hot Cocoa' is a chameleon in the garden. It thrives in rock gardens, clings to crevices, and adds drama to container displays. Whether you're crafting a living wall or dotting it along a pathway, 'Hot Cocoa' molds itself to your vision, proving that gardening is both an art and a science.
